Plot Summary

Hatch Harrison had a traffic accident with his car. At first the doctors said he was dead but then they succeeded in bringing him back to life after two hours. In no time, Hatch starts to have strange sensations and discovers that he is now united with a mad killer who had entered his mind during his death. Written by Volker Boehm

Trivia Author Dean R. Koontz was so disappointed by this adaptation of his novel that he pleaded with the studio to remove his name from the opening credits. See more »
Goofs The pentagram which is on the wall is supposed to be an occult Satanic symbol. It is, however, a normal Pythagorean pentacle - the occult pentagram should be upside down. See more »
